- INTRODUCTION
- --------------
-
- MENU MASTER allows you to create a Customized Menu for use with
- your various application programs and frequently used DOS
- routines. Applications can be run at the touch of a single key
- instead of typing in commands. No more forgetting commands or
- DOS directory names - all these are entered one time only and
- it remembers the commands for you. Use MENU MASTER as your
- "Home Base". MENU MASTER frees you from the burden of
- remembering commands and lets you concentrate on getting your
- work done.
-
-
- MENU MASTER's features include:
-
- - Simple to Learn, Easy and Fast to use
-
- - Up to 12 Menu Items with user-defined Menu Prompts,
- Directory Paths, and Commands.
-
- - Customize your own Screen Colors
-
- - Personalized Menu Title with your Own or Company name
-
- - Date and Time Display
-
- - Clock chimes softly on the hour.
-
- - Screen Blanks after 4 minutes to prevent Screen Burn-in.
-
-
- It was designed for Hard Disk Systems, but many have also
- found it extremely useful for Floppy Disk Systems as well. If
- you have not seen MENU MASTER at work, please take a few
- minutes to try it on your System. You'll like what you see!

- INSTALLATION - Hard Disk Systems
- -----------------------------------
-
- Note: If you are NOT using a Hard Disk, skip this
- section and read "INSTALLATION - Floppy Disk
- Systems".
-
-
- In order for MENU MASTER to work properly, the following 2 files
- must reside on the Root Directory of your Hard Disk:
-
- MM.BAT - Program Initiation File Required
- MMPRG.EXE - MENU MASTER Program Required
-
- The program also self-generates a file called MENU.STG which
- contains all of the Menu Settings that you will enter.
-
- To Run MENU MASTER, at the "C>" prompt:
-
- type MM and press <return>
- ----
-
-
-
- NOTE: If you should ever lose the MM.BAT file, you can
- re-create it as a Batch File with the below
- listing:
-
- ECHO OFF
- CLS
- MMPRG
- RUN

- INSTALLATION - Floppy Disk Systems
- -------------------------------------
-
- Note: If you ARE using a Hard Disk, skip this section
- and refer to "INSTALLATION - Hard Disk Systems".
-
- When using MENU MASTER with a Floppy Disk System, it is
- important that the Disk containing MENU MASTER's files is
- "bootable". In other words, that disk must contain the DOS
- Operating System in addition to the MENU MASTER files. The
- best way to accomplish this is to do the following:
-
- 1. Format a New Diskette, containing the DOS Operating System.
-
- - Place your DOS diskette in Drive A and turn on the
- Computer.
-
- - Enter the Date and Time and obtain the "A>" prompt.
-
- - Insert a BLANK diskette into Drive B.
-
- - Type FORMAT B:/S and press <return>.
-
- 2. Copy the MENU MASTER files to the floppy.
-
- In order for MENU MASTER to work properly, the following 2 files
- must reside on the Root Directory of your "bootable" Floppy:
-
- MM.BAT - Program Initiation File Required
- MMPRG.EXE - MENU MASTER Program Required
-
- The program also self-generates a file called MENU.STG which
- contains all of the Menu Settings that you will enter.
-
- To Run MENU MASTER, place your newly created disk into Drive A.
- At the "A>" prompt:
-
- type MM and press <return>
- ----

- MENU SETTINGS
- -------------
-
- To Modify or Examine Menu Settings, hold down the "ALT" key
- and press the letter (A-L) of the item you wish to modify.
-
- As an example, let's enter a menu setting for Formatting Floppy
- Disks. This will allow you to Format Disks at the touch of a
- single key from MENU MASTER's Main Menu.
-
- We know the following:
-
- - We want "Format a Disk" to be Menu Item A
- - The DOS FORMAT Command is located on the "Root" Directory
- - The DOS Format Command, "FORMAT A:", formats a Floppy in
- Drive A
-
-
- To enter these settings in Menu Item A, hold down the ALT key
- and press "A".
-
- press ALT-A
-
- The MODIFY Screen will appear.
-
- This MODIFY screen is used to enter new or to modify existing
- menu settings. You also can use it to examine settings which
- have already been entered. There are 4 fields to enter for
- the "AstroCalc" menu setting. Enter them now under "New
- Settings" as described below:
-
- Current New
- Settings Settings
- --------- ---------
- Menu Prompt Format a Disk <return>
- Directory Path <return>
- Command FORMAT A: <return>
- Command <return>
-
- You will note that we did not enter anything for Directory
- Path or the 2nd Command setting. The Directory Path setting
- is needed only if your application program resides on some
- sub-directory other than the "Root" Directory. Refer to your
- DOS manual if you need information on Directory Paths.
-
- The 2nd Command setting field is optional for use if a second
- command is necessary. Many settings will not use this field.
-
- After entering the 2nd Command Setting, the program prompts you
- to press <return> once more. This returns you to the MAIN MENU
- screen.

- REFERENCE
- ---------
-
- MENU MASTER's features are very easy to learn and you already
- know most of them if you went through the "USING MENU MASTER"
- section of this manual. For reference purposes, here are a
- few topics that may be of use.
-
- MODIFYING - To modify Menu Settings, go to the
- SETTINGS MODIFY screen of the Menu Item you wish
- to modify by pressing ALT and the letter
- of the Item. At the MODIFY screen,
- enter the changes for your settings.
- Press <return> if there are no changes
- to a particular setting.
-
- DELETING - To delete Menu Settings, go to the
- SETTINGS MODIFY screen of the Menu Item you wish
- to delete by pressing ALT and the letter
- of the Item. At the MODIFY screen,
- enter a Minus (-) into each of the 4
- settings you wish to delete.
-
- DELETING - All Menu Settings are stored on a file
- ALL SETTINGS called MENU.STG. In case you ever want
- to delete every setting on a Menu and
- start over from scratch, this can easily
- be accomplished by Deleting this file.
- - Return to DOS by pressing the ESC key.
- - Type: DEL C:MENU.STG <return>
- The next time you run MENU MASTER, an
- empty MENU.STG file is re-created
- automatically.
-
- MAXIMUM - Menu prompts must be 24 characters or
- SETTING less in order to fit onto the MAIN MENU
- LENGTHS screen. Directory Paths and Commands
- can be up to 38 characters.

- CHANGING - To Change Screen Colors (Color Monitors
- SCREEN COLORS Only):
- - Press F10 to activate Change Colors
- Routine.
- - Select your colors from the Color
- Settings Screen.
- - Press <return> to skip back to MAIN
- MENU.
-
- CHANGING - To change the title that appears at the
- MENU TITLE top of the MAIN MENU screen, from the
- MAIN MENU:
- - Press F10 to activate Change Colors
- Routine.
- - Press <return> to skip through the
- Color Settings Screen.
- - Enter your New Title.
- - Press <return> to skip back to MAIN
- MENU.
-
- CLOCK & DATE - The Clock and Date which appear on your
- MAIN MENU screen are controlled by the
- computer's System Clock. MENU MASTER's
- clock chimes softly on the hour when the
- MAIN MENU screen is displayed. You may
- wish to include a "Reset Clock" item on
- your Menu in case the system clock ever
- needs resetting. The DOS commands
- "DATE" and "TIME" can be used as Menu
- Command Settings to accomplish this.
-
- DOS COMMANDS - Frequently-used DOS commands can be
- executed easily by MENU MASTER. You
- will find it to be an extremely handy
- utility for such things as BACKUP
- routines, Formatting disks, etc. These
- commands are found in your DOS manual
- and can be entered as Menu Command
- Settings.
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
- MENU MASTER OWNER'S MANUAL - VERSION 1.50 12
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
- NEED MORE - Currently, MENU MASTER supports a
- THAN 2 maximum of 2 commands for a single Menu
- COMMANDS ? Item. For a series of more than 2
- commands, a Batch File can be created
- under DOS. Creation of a Batch File is
- relatively easy and is explained in your
- DOS manual. Be sure to include the
- command "MM" as the last command in your
- Batch File so that it will return you to
- MENU MASTER.
-
- Use MENU MASTER to execute
- your Batch File by including the Batch
- Filename (without the .BAT) as one of
- your Menu Command Settings.
-
- A future version of MENU MASTER will
- include a Batch File Editor and this
- will be available, hopefully in your
- next upgrade.
-
- NOTE: The name of your Batch File
- MUST be at least 2 characters long
- and MUST include an alphabetic
- character:
- A.BAT = Wrong
- 12.BAT = Wrong
- A1.BAT = Right
-
-
-
-
-
- MENU MASTER - MENU MASTER can be run automatically
- AUTOMATICALLY whenever you turn on your computer.
- AT START-UP This is done by including the command
- "MM" as the last item in your
- AUTOEXEC.BAT file. Your DOS Manual has
- a section which covers the AUTOEXEC file.
